Opel Manta GSe ElektroMod is a Retro EV With a Pixel-Vizor Digital Grille

Opel reimagines its cult model as a sleek retro-inspired electric coupé concept called the Manta GSe ElektroMod.

Building an electric concept based on the all-time classic 1970 Opel Manta coupé, the company blends both its past and the future into one striking EV. The Manta GSe retains the iconic design and black hood from the sportiest GS/E version of the classic while incorporating a few changes of its own. However, saying “a few changes” would be an understatement as the coupe gets a complete all-electric makeover, including a fully digital cockpit.

Not only that but in place of the traditional four-cylinder petrol engine, lies a powerful electric motor powered by a massive battery pack. As you might have deduced, the “E” in its name now stands for electrified power instead of direct fuel injection. However, what really steals the show is its stunning and futuristic Pixel-Vizor front grille stretching across the entire front fascia, displaying various messages.

In a recent teaser video released by the company, the Manta GSe ElektroMod’s front grille displayed the messages “My German heart has been ELEKTRified’, ‘I am on a zero e-mission and ‘I am an ElektroMOD’” followed by an animation of a manta ray swimming past Opel‘s logo. Apart from that, the Pixel-Vizor grille is also capable of communicating with its surroundings. With such a futuristic grille screen, the Manta GSe appears to come straight out of Cyberpunk 2077.

“The Manta GSe ElektroMod is a benchmark of automotive engineering bringing the finest designers, 3D modelers, engineers, technicians, mechanics, product, and brand experts together. This futuristic coupe officially marks the transition from the great Opel tradition to a more sustainable future and we all get to be a part of this change,” said Opel’s Global Brand design manager Pierre-Olivier Garcia.

Unfortunately, we are yet to hear about the specifications. And even worse, inside reports even claim that it would be built only as a one-off model. However, even though the Manta GSe is yet to debut and the fact that nobody will probably be able to get their hands on one, it does give us an insight into what Opel’s future has in store for us.

More details to come closer to the Opel Manta GSe Elektromod’s unveiling on May 19.
